When I use lite ply, as in my last build – I generally start off using a very true flat base board. On my last build I clamped the bottom panel of the hull to ensure that it was perfectly flat and true – I then built up internal bulkheads ensuring that they were at 90 degrees to each other – in a box section effect. This was all glued to the bottom panel of the hull. This made the bottom panel perfectly flat and true. This was all built up using 2mm lite ply.
I store my lite ply sheets in the loft flat on the floor sandwiched between 2 pieces of chipboard. They still warp a little bit but not too bad. I would say it is usable.
